The Corrugated Plastic Market size was valued at USD 4.5 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 7.2 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 6.5% from 2024 to 2030.
The corrugated plastic market, by application, spans various industries including graphic arts and signage, packaging and storage, agriculture, automotive, building and construction, and others. Each of these sectors utilizes corrugated plastic for its lightweight, durable, and versatile properties. The following provides a detailed description of these segments:
Corrugated plastic has emerged as a preferred material in the graphic arts and signage industry due to its robustness and ease of use. This segment primarily benefits from the material’s ability to withstand weather elements while offering excellent printability. It is often used for creating outdoor advertising signs, billboards, and point-of-purchase displays, especially for short- to medium-term promotional campaigns. The lightweight nature of corrugated plastic makes it easier to handle, transport, and install compared to other rigid materials. Additionally, its durability ensures that signage can maintain visual appeal without significant wear over time, making it a popular choice for retail environments, political campaigns, and event promotions. The growing demand for innovative and eye-catching advertising solutions is expected to continue driving growth in this subsegment, with more businesses relying on corrugated plastic for signage needs.
The packaging and storage application of corrugated plastic is one of the largest segments in the market due to the material’s protective qualities and cost-efficiency. Corrugated plastic is widely used for manufacturing crates, boxes, and containers for both industrial and consumer goods packaging. This material provides significant benefits over traditional paperboard, offering superior moisture resistance, flexibility, and enhanced durability, which is particularly important for industries dealing with perishables or heavy-duty items. It is also highly customizable, allowing for different sizes, colors, and configurations to meet the specific needs of different sectors. Additionally, corrugated plastic packaging is reusable and recyclable, supporting the growing trend toward sustainability in packaging. The surge in e-commerce and retail trade is expected to fuel the demand for innovative packaging solutions, further driving the growth of this segment.
In the agricultural sector, corrugated plastic is widely used for producing items such as trays, crates, storage bins, and greenhouse panels. Its lightweight nature makes it ideal for handling and transporting fresh produce, while its resistance to moisture and chemicals ensures that it remains durable in challenging agricultural environments. The material is also used for seedling trays and plant containers, where it helps improve the overall efficiency and sustainability of farming operations. Corrugated plastic’s ability to provide thermal insulation makes it a preferred choice for greenhouse coverings, as it helps regulate temperature and protect crops from extreme weather conditions. As the agricultural industry continues to modernize and adopt sustainable practices, the demand for corrugated plastic in farming applications is expected to grow, particularly in regions that are increasingly focusing on food security and environmental sustainability.
The automotive industry is another key sector benefiting from the use of corrugated plastic, where it is primarily used for interior components, packaging parts, and protective covers. This material offers a cost-effective alternative to traditional automotive components made of heavier materials. For instance, it is commonly used in the manufacturing of automotive parts packaging, ensuring parts are safely transported without damage. Additionally, corrugated plastic is used in interior components such as door panels and dashboards due to its lightweight yet sturdy properties. The automotive industry’s push for reducing weight to improve fuel efficiency, along with increasing demands for innovative solutions, supports the use of corrugated plastic in a wide range of applications. As electric vehicles and other environmentally conscious designs become more prevalent, the role of corrugated plastic is expected to expand, as it provides significant advantages in terms of weight reduction and material cost savings.
The building and construction sector has found a wide range of uses for corrugated plastic, particularly in applications such as temporary protection, formwork, insulation, and structural elements. Corrugated plastic is used as a protective material on construction sites to shield delicate surfaces from dirt, dust, and potential damage. Additionally, it is employed in the form of panels for roofing and wall systems, where its lightweight and water-resistant properties make it an ideal solution for temporary structures and long-term installations. The material is also commonly used for signage during construction projects to denote areas under development or restricted access zones. The growth in construction activities worldwide, particularly in emerging economies, is expected to drive the demand for corrugated plastic products. The increasing focus on building sustainability and energy efficiency is also likely to boost the adoption of corrugated plastic in this sector.
The “Others” segment in the corrugated plastic market encompasses various niche applications where the material’s unique properties can provide advantages. This includes uses in areas such as logistics, home goods, and consumer products. For example, corrugated plastic is used in the creation of storage solutions for organizing household items or in the production of lightweight, eco-friendly display stands for trade shows and exhibitions. Additionally, it is used in the manufacturing of protective packaging for fragile items, and as dividers for efficient organization in warehouse environments. The increasing demand for customized, lightweight, and environmentally friendly solutions across multiple sectors will continue to fuel the growth of this diverse application segment. Furthermore, the growing focus on recycling and sustainable practices in the packaging and logistics industries is likely to open new avenues for the use of corrugated plastic.

How is corrugated plastic made?
Corrugated plastic is made by extruding plastic sheets and then creating a fluted, corrugated structure between two flat sheets, similar to corrugated cardboard.
What makes corrugated plastic different from cardboard?
Corrugated plastic is more durable, waterproof, and resistant to tearing compared to cardboard, making it suitable for a wider range of applications.
